Ladismith is a small farming town which nestles below the Towerkop Mountain. The town is in the small Karoo and is abou 300km away from Cape Town.  The lovely town is know for the Ladismith Wine Cellar and its a worthwhile experience to visit the distillery and taste some the fine local wines.  Many visitors from Gauteng and further afield come to the Karoo to enjoy a country getaway; the chance to relax in this vast stillness;  a place where…

The area of Darling is surely another gem in the Western Cape crown. This remarkable region is all about fruit farms, wheat fields, butter making, vineyards and flowers and it is just 75km from Cape Town. This area is traditionally known for its exquisite wild flowers, but for city weary Cape Townians, it is the perfect country weekend getaway destination. Lutzville is situated in the Lower Olifants River Valley, about 3 hours drive from Cape Town. The area is particularly well known for its spring flowers and quality wines, drawing thousands of tourists every year.  Holidaymakers love the idea of  buying fresh fruit and vegetables at the farm stalls close to this small village which is close to the Atlantic Ocean.
